KINGSPORT -- Robert "Bob" Bennett, 72, died unexpectedly Wednesday evening due to a stroke.
Mr. Bennett was a Christian and an active member of Oak Grove Baptist Church for 49 years, where he was serving as a teller.
"He enjoyed life to the fullest and loved Southern Gospel Music," his family stated.
"Bob worked several years in printing and law enforcement, which he loved and enjoyed."
